问题描述
同上
解决方案
解决方案二:
1.可以把数据库读出来的记录先放到dataset中,然后循环dataset将数据写入到arrylist。2.可以用datareader,一条一条的进行写入。
解决方案三:
sqlcommandcmd=newsqlcommand(sqlconnection,commandtext)sqldatareaderrd=cmd.Excudereader()ArrayListlist=newArrayList()while(rd.read()){list.add(rd[0].Tostring())}大概是这个意思,没加什么条件判断,自己加一下就成了
解决方案四:
数据绑定啊..
解决方案五:
我用的是二楼的方法,呵呵!一楼的可能灵活性更好,改天试试
解决方案六:
循环添加
解决方案七:
sqlcommandcmd=newsqlcommand(sqlconnection,commandtext)sqldatareaderreader=cmd.Excudereader()ArrayListlist=newArrayList()while(reader.read()){for(i=0;i<reader.length;i++){list.add(reader[i].Tostring())}不知道能不能用}
时间: 2024-10-25 06:27:12